Discovering the finest therapy may take experimentation. For milder kinds of anxiety, psychotherapy is usually tried first, with medicine included later on if the treatment alone does not create a great reaction. People with modest or serious clinical depression typically are prescribed medication as component of the preliminary treatment plan.

Psychotherapy occurs under the care of an accredited, trained mental health specialist in one-on-one sessions or with others in a team setup. Psychotherapy can be reliable when delivered in person or basically using telehealth. A service provider might sustain or supplement therapy making use of electronic or mobile modern technology, like applications or various other devices.

Discover a lot more regarding psychiatric therapy. Antidepressants are medicines frequently made use of to deal with depression. They work by transforming exactly how the mind produces or uses certain chemicals involved in state of mind or anxiety. Antidepressants take timeusually 48 weeksto job, and troubles with sleep, hunger, and focus typically improve prior to mood lifts. Giving a drug an opportunity to work is very important before determining whether it is appropriate for you.

Esketamine is a medicine authorized by the united state Food and Medicine Management (FDA) for treatment-resistant anxiety. Provided as a nasal spray in a doctor's office, clinic, or medical facility, the drug acts rapidly, usually within a number of hours, to ease anxiety signs. People will usually remain to take an antidepressant pill to maintain the enhancement in their signs.
